Ladders or stairwells

Bunk beds are an excellent way to save room in the bedroom of your child. They can accommodate two beds in one unit, which saves floor space and giving siblings the ability to share a room without having to fight over it. They are composed of strong frames for beds that support two or more mattresses stacked one above the other. They are usually made of wood, but they can also be made of metal. Choosing the right bunk bed ladder or stairs for your child's room is essential. It should be comfortable and fit the overall style of the room. It should be safe for children who use it. Also, take into consideration the mobility and age of the users. A ladder is better suitable for older children and adults who have a habit of climbing vertically. Stairs are more suitable for children who are younger and those who have mobility issues.

Ladders are less expensive than stairs and are a good option for parents on a budget. They can be used to add a decorative accent to the interior of a room. It is best to choose a ladder with an anti-slip surface, since it will stop your children from falling. It is also important to be aware of the size of the step, since a small step could make it difficult for children to climb up and down.

They are more expensive than ladders, but they offer more safety and comfort. They can be used for storage, which is a great option for adults and older children. In addition they can be designed to fit the overall decor of the room which is a plus for families with a number of children.

If you are looking to maximize space in the room of your child think about buying bunk beds that have built-in drawers for the staircase. This will allow you to free up space for toys, books, and other items. Some models come with an trundle bed beneath the bottom bunk that can be tucked away if not in use. These features are particularly useful in shared bedrooms for twins or siblings.

Guard rails

Bunk beds are a great option to make space for children. They are usually cheaper than twin beds, and can be an excellent option for rooms with limited space that would otherwise need to be divided into several bedrooms. They are also an enjoyable and innovative way to add functionality and style to the room of your child. They come in a wide range of styles and configurations and can be used with or without features.

Traditionally,  bunk beds for kids  consist of two beds placed one atop the other. Typically, they are connected to a ladder that can be fixed or removed. In some instances the bed below can also be fitted with a trundle bed that pulls out when needed for additional sleeping space. There are a variety of bunk beds for kids that can be purchased online, from simple designs to more elaborate. Some bunk beds include additional storage options, like drawers underneath the bed.

Kids' loft and bunk beds are a great way to save floor space in the bedroom, and are available in a range of colors and finishes. Most bunk and loft bed have guard rails that help prevent children from rolling over the top. However, some bunk and loft beds don't have guard rails which leaves children at risk of serious injury or death.

A safety rail is a crucial component of a bunk or loft bed, and it's crucial to ensure that it's installed correctly before your children begin using it. Around 71,000 children between the ages of 4 and 21 are treated in emergency rooms every year for loft and bunk bed injuries. It is therefore important that you install a guardrail on the bed your child is using.

It is important to ensure that your children are mature enough to be able to safely use a bunk or loft bed. It's also a good idea to let your children decide who gets the top bunk, so they can agree on rules for bedtime, such as lights out at a specific time, and no electronic devices or music.

Mattresses

A bunk bed's mattress is as crucial to a good night's rest as the frame and ladder. A cushioned, comfortable mattress will allow kids to get the sleep they need. It must also be suitable size for the room, as well as any additional elements like slides or stairs. Examine the guard rails of the bunk beds to make sure that the mattress you select isn't too heavy and restrict headroom.

Mattresses for children are typically more expensive than standard adult beds, but they should last longer due to their weight and constant use. When shopping for one, look for aspects that will increase its long-term value like strong springs, foams that don't keep indents, and fabrics that stand up well to wear and tear.

In addition, choose a mattress that is specially designed for trundle and bunk beds. These are designed to be smaller and have a smaller profile to allow for the top bunk's security guard rails (or a adult-sized mattress in the case of bunks in the bottom). You can find mattresses with cooling technology or are made of natural materials that breathe well and are less likely to trigger allergies.

A twin mattress is best for kids younger than 5 who aren't yet at the point of outgrowing their size. A twin XL mattress would be an excellent option for teens or older children that require more space. You can even find queen-size mattresses, which are a great option for the bunk on the bottom to accommodate two guests at a sleepover.

When you're shopping, think about whether you'd like to invest in a flippable mattress that you can swap out as your child grows. This type of mattress will reduce the cost and hassle of buying a new bed once your child has outgrown it. However, make sure to review reviews to ensure that the switchover mechanism is easy. Some don't and you'll be left with a bed that may not be as comfortable over the years.
